Description
Flunixin meglumine is a nonsteroidal anti-inflammatory drug and a potent cyclo-oxygenase (COX) inhibitor. It is commonly used as an analgesic and antipyretic in animals.Pharmaceutical secondary standards for application in quality control, provide pharma laboratories and manufacturers with a convenient and cost-effective alternative to the preparation of in-house working standards.
